摘要
The distribution of the dendrite arrays and the primary dendrite arm spacing (PDAS) in large-sized single-crystal superalloy blade was investigated by Voronoi tessellation. The dendrite arrays were hexagonal at the airfoil center and random at the trailing edge. The PDAS was gradually increased from the leading edge (about 370 mu m) to the trailing edge (about 500 mu m). With the solidification distance increasing, the PDAS in large-sized blade was decreased (about 380 mu m) at the middle blade.
